DUBAI: An Iranian F-7 fighter jet crashed on Wednesday morning in a central province during a training exercise, the Fars news agency reported.
The semi-official news agency, close to the Revolutionary Guards, quoted a source as saying the pilot and co-pilot ejected before the F-7 hit a mountain near Nain city in Isfahan Province.
The agency quoted its reporter as saying the crash was probably due to mechanical failure.
